Philippine Outsourcing Growth: Real or Just Numbers?
Analysts continue to project positive growth for the Philippine Outsourcing industry. Growth being measured in terms of business deals signed alone does not provide an accurate picture of what this sunshine industry truly contributes to the Philippine economy and the Filipinos. Businesses for these service providers continue to pour in as the figures show however, Filipino workforce development seems still behind.
